Self-care activity 6: be mindful
We all have our flaws, and that’s what makes us human. The first step to self-love is accepting ourselves. Stop comparing yourself to others and start loving who you are. Pay attention to your thoughts and feelings with a focus on happy, caring thoughts.
Love yourself.
Self-care activity 7: disconnect from your digital devices
We are always thinking about what other people are doing. How well they did and how their lives were different from ours. This is not healthy for self-love. So, put down your phone and refocus on your lifestyle. What made you smile today? What are you excited about? What do you think? If you’re like us and like to keep track of these kinds of things, journals are an excellent choice.
Self-care activity 8: exercise
Moving your body helps you. It may be anything from a quick walk around your workplace to a jog around the house or even a yoga session on the mat. Exercise really does make you feel better.
We can’t stress enough how important it is to take time off and do what makes you happy.
Many women love working out because it makes them feel so much better. It can also relieve tension and depression. Also, you shouldn’t force yourself to work out hard. Simply put, you should find something you enjoy doing. Enjoy yourself while staying in shape.
Self-care activity 9: be nice to people
Caring for others is an essential part of taking care of yourself. Do you know a lonely friend or relative? Call them when you have time. It may help if you ask about their health and how their life is going to check in with them. You can build a good feeling for yourself by being considerate of others.
Self-care activity 10: plan for “me” time
It is crucial to make time for self-love in the middle of your hectic daily routine. This will lead to a healthy and well-rounded way of living. It will also show up in your interactions with other people. You have to take time for yourself before you can help anyone else. If you can show your closest friends and family that self-love is important, they may be more open to helping you put it first.
